Official Basis & Search Notes

mhpmcounter16 is machine HPM counter 16. It does not define event meaning itself; with up to 64 bits of precision, it counts the platform-defined event currently selected by mhpmevent16.

The official machine HPM mechanism defines mhpmcounter16 as a WARL counter with up to 64 bits of precision.
mhpmevent16 selects the event; event meaning is platform-defined, and event 0 means "no event".
On RV32, mhpmcounter16h accesses bits 63:32; a legal implementation may make both mhpmcounter16 and mhpmevent16 read-only zero.

What To Check First When Reading This CSR

  • - The event source for mhpmcounter16 is selected by mhpmevent16; event meaning is platform-defined.
  • - S/U-mode reads of the read-only hpmcounter16 view are controlled by mcounteren.HPM16; U-mode is additionally controlled by scounteren.HPM16.
  • - On RV32, mhpmcounter16h accesses bits 63:32 of mhpmcounter16.

Risk Checks Before Writing

  • - Writing mhpmcounter16 changes its current count; a CSR write takes effect after the writing instruction has otherwise completed.
  • - mcountinhibit.HPM16 controls whether this counter increments, not its accessibility.
  • - This counter and mhpmevent16 are WARL; event encodings are platform-defined, and event 0 means "no event".

Put It Back Into A Real Flow

1

Configure mhpmevent16 to select the platform-defined event to count.

2

Set mcountinhibit.HPM16 when needed to stop mhpmcounter16 from incrementing.

3

Read mhpmcounter16; on RV32, also read mhpmcounter16h to obtain the value with up to 64 bits of precision.

FAQ

Can mhpmcounter16 be accessed from any privilege level?

No. The CSR table lists mhpmcounter16 as a machine read/write CSR. Lower-privilege access is to the corresponding read-only hpmcounter16 view: S/U-mode reads are controlled by mcounteren.HPM16, and U-mode reads are additionally controlled by scounteren.HPM16. A disallowed read raises an illegal-instruction exception.

How is mhpmcounter16 related to hpmcounter16?

mhpmcounter16 is the machine read/write counter; hpmcounter16 is its corresponding lower-privilege read-only shadow. S/U-mode reads are controlled by mcounteren.HPM16, and U-mode reads are additionally controlled by scounteren.HPM16.
